PENANGITES will have to pay more in assessment next year.
State Local Government, Traffic Management and Flood Mitigation Committee chairman Chow Kon Yeow said the Penang Municipal Council (MPPP) and Seberang Prai Municipal Council (MPSP) would impose an increase of between 0.5% and 4.45% based on the type of properties.
